Defining the Concept of a Master-Planned Community

A master-planned community is a large-scale residential development meticulously designed before construction begins. These communities are typically built on expansive parcels of land, including a blend of residential homes, recreational amenities, schools, shopping centers, green spaces, and sometimes even healthcare facilities. Everything is carefully arranged to provide residents with an integrated and harmonious living environment.

Unlike traditional neighborhoods that evolve more organically, a master-planned community begins with a comprehensive vision. Developers work closely with architects, landscape designers, urban planners, and local authorities to ensure that each element contributes to the overall plan, promoting functionality and aesthetic appeal.

Amenities that Enhance Everyday Living

One of the defining characteristics of a master-planned community is its collection of amenities designed to support an enjoyable lifestyle. These environments commonly feature walking and biking trails, swimming pools, tennis courts, fitness centers, playgrounds, and clubhouses. Many communities also feature lakes, parks, and conservation areas that allow residents to connect with nature.

These amenities are not merely decorative. They are intended to encourage community engagement and outdoor activity while providing spaces for relaxation and social connection. The result is a neighborhood where daily life feels more balanced and enriching.

Thoughtful Infrastructure and Cohesive Design

Another advantage of a master-planned community is its cohesive design. The streets, traffic patterns, landscaping, and architectural styles are all part of a unified plan. This careful orchestration contributes to visual harmony and enhanced safety.

Master-planned communities often incorporate features that reduce traffic congestion, promote pedestrian movement, and preserve natural surroundings. Stormwater management, energy-efficient construction, and designated green spaces are usually part of the plan. This level of foresight supports a more pleasant and enduring neighborhood.

Sense of Belonging and Community Spirit

Master-planned communities are designed to foster a strong sense of belonging. With shared amenities and events organized through homeowners’ associations or community centers, residents have opportunities to meet one another and develop lasting friendships.

The layout itself often encourages interaction. Whether neighbors meet on a trail, children play at the park, or families gather for community activities, the environment supports both casual encounters and deeper social ties. For individuals and families moving to a new area, this can ease the transition and enhance their quality of life.

Residential Variety and Flexibility

Most master-planned communities offer a range of home styles and sizes to accommodate different stages of life. Buyers can find options that align with their preferences and budgets, from townhomes and villas to single-family residences and estate homes.

This diversity also contributes to a well-rounded neighborhood demographic. Young professionals, growing families, and retirees can all coexist in the same community, contributing to a more vibrant and dynamic atmosphere.

A Long-Term Vision for Quality Living

Because these communities are carefully mapped out and often built in phases, they evolve with purpose and direction. Developers consider the long-term impact of their decisions, ensuring that infrastructure, landscaping, and amenities are maintained to a high standard.

This forward-thinking approach benefits homebuyers. It promotes stability in property values, encourages neighborhood pride, and ensures that the area remains desirable for years.
